Summary
TechnipFMC plc (FTI) reported a strong first quarter for 2026, with total revenue increasing by 11.6% to $2.49 billion, driven primarily by a robust performance in its Subsea segment. Net income attributable to TechnipFMC plc surged by 83.5% to $260.5 million, or $0.64 per diluted share, significantly outpacing the prior year's results. The company's Subsea segment saw a substantial revenue increase of 14.1% to $2.21 billion, fueled by strong backlog conversion and successful execution of iEPCI™ projects, particularly in Brazil, Mozambique, and Suriname. The Surface Technologies segment experienced a slight revenue decline of 4.4% to $284.3 million, primarily due to the timing of project-related activity in the Middle East. Despite lower revenue, Surface Technologies' operating profit improved due to a favorable activity mix.
